Lillie Mae Richards Pate, 92, of Center, passed away Sunday, June 1, 2008 at a Center nursing home. She was born January 1, 1916 in Shelby County to Robert "Bob" Henry Richards and Sally Louanna Bishop Richards. Ms. Pate was a member of the Timpson missionary Baptist Church.
Visitation will be held from 5:00 pm to 8:00 pm, Wednesday, June 4, 2008 at Watson & Sons Funeral Home in Center. Funeral services will be held at 2:00 pm, Thursday, June 5, 2008 at Watson & Sons Chapel with Bro. Sammy Eldridge officiating. Interment will follow at Oaklawn Memorial Park in Center.
